1984 Honda CB650SC Nighthawk

The 1984 Honda CB650SC Nighthawk is a distinctive motorcycle manufactured in the United States, specifically in Palm Bay, Florida. This vehicle was crafted in the year 1984 and features an inline-four engine displacing at 655cc, paired with a six-speed transmission. One of its standout characteristics is its unique color scheme, finished in red with custom blue pinstripes. Additionally, it comes equipped with four Keihin carburetors, a four-into-one exhaust system for enhanced performance, an electric starter for convenience, and an enclosed driveshaft for safety. The CB650SC Nighthawk also boasts adjustable suspension to accommodate varying riding conditions, dual front disc brakes for reliable stopping power, and cast alloy wheels for added durability.
